安装与初始设置
- macOS 13.0 或更高版本
- Intel 或 Apple Silicon 架构均支持
- 3 MB 磁盘空间
- 互联网连接(用于 AI 查询和更新;部分功能离线可用)
方式 1:从网站下载 DMG(推荐)
Section titled “方式 1:从网站下载 DMG(推荐)”- 访问 DevGlish 官网
- 点击 Download 按钮,下载最新的 DevGlish.dmg
- 双击
.dmg文件打开安装程序 - 将 DevGlish 应用拖到 Applications 文件夹
- 完成!你可以在 Applications 文件夹中找到 DevGlish 并启动它
方式 2:TestFlight 测试版本
Section titled “方式 2:TestFlight 测试版本”想尝试最新的功能?加入 TestFlight 测试计划:
- 在 Apple Mail 中接收邀请链接(或在 DevGlish 官网 申请)
- 点击链接,在 TestFlight 应用中点击 Accept
- TestFlight 会自动下载 DevGlish 测试版本
- 完成安装后,你可以在 TestFlight 应用中启动 DevGlish
关键设置:授予辅助功能权限
Section titled “关键设置:授予辅助功能权限”DevGlish 使用 macOS 辅助功能 API(AXUIElement)来读取你选中的文本。这是应用正常工作的必要条件。
为什么需要这个权限?
Section titled “为什么需要这个权限?”DevGlish 需要访问你在任何应用中选中的文本。无论你是在 Xcode 中选择代码片段、在 Slack 中选择聊天消息、还是在浏览器中选择网页内容,DevGlish 都能通过这个权限获取你的选中内容,然后调用 AI 查询。
步骤 1:打开系统设置
Section titled “步骤 1:打开系统设置”- 点击菜单栏左上角的苹果 logo
- 选择 System Settings(系统设置)
步骤 2:导航到隐私与安全
Section titled “步骤 2:导航到隐私与安全”- 在左侧边栏中找到 Privacy & Security(隐私与安全)
- 点击进入
步骤 3:找到并启用辅助功能
Section titled “步骤 3:找到并启用辅助功能”- 向下滚动,找到 Accessibility(辅助功能)选项
- 点击 Accessibility
- 在右侧窗口中,查找 DevGlish 应用
- 如果 DevGlish 还没有在列表中,点击 + 按钮,然后从 Applications 文件夹中选择 DevGlish
- 确保 DevGlish 旁边的切换开关已打开(绿色)
步骤 4:启动 DevGlish
Section titled “步骤 4:启动 DevGlish”- 关闭系统设置
- 从 Applications 文件夹中启动 DevGlish,或使用 Spotlight 搜索(⌘Space,输入 “DevGlish”)
- DevGlish 会出现在菜单栏的右上角(齿轮图标)
启动 DevGlish 后,你需要登录以同步你的学习进度和保存的单词。
选项 1:使用 Apple Sign In(推荐)
Section titled “选项 1:使用 Apple Sign In(推荐)”- 点击菜单栏中的 DevGlish 图标
- 选择 Sign in with Apple
- 使用你的 Apple ID 完成登录
- 授予 DevGlish 访问你的 Apple 账户权限(仅用于认证,DevGlish 不会存储你的密码)
选项 2:使用魔法链接(邮件登录)
Section titled “选项 2:使用魔法链接(邮件登录)”- 点击菜单栏中的 DevGlish 图标
- 选择 Sign in with Email
- 输入你的邮箱地址
- 检查邮箱,点击收到的魔法链接
- 链接会自动登录 DevGlish
问题:按 ⌘⇧D 没有反应
Section titled “问题:按 ⌘⇧D 没有反应”解决方案:
- 确认 DevGlish 已启动(菜单栏右上角应该有图标)
- 确认 DevGlish 已在 System Settings > Privacy & Security > Accessibility 中启用
- 尝试重启 DevGlish:点击菜单栏图标 → Quit DevGlish,然后重新启动
- 在 Accessibility 设置中重新切换 DevGlish 的权限开关(关闭后再打开)
问题:无法登录或收不到邮件
Section titled “问题:无法登录或收不到邮件”解决方案:
- 检查网络连接
- 如果使用邮件登录,检查垃圾邮件文件夹(Magic Link 邮件有时会被过滤)
- 尝试使用 Apple Sign In 代替
- 如果问题持续,请联系 [email protected]
问题:DevGlish 无法访问选中的文本
Section titled “问题:DevGlish 无法访问选中的文本”解决方案:
- 确认你已在 Accessibility 中授予权限(参见上面的步骤 3)
- 一些应用(如某些安全应用)可能阻止辅助功能访问。尝试在其他应用中测试(如 Notes、TextEdit)
- 重启 DevGlish(点击菜单栏图标 → Quit,然后重新启动)
现在你已经安装并设置好 DevGlish 了!前往 3 分钟快速上手 学习如何进行第一次查询。